The
Department of General Services is seeking multiple highly qualified candidates to fill the position of Fleet Maintenance Specialist in the Fleet Management Division
. The incumbent is responsible for completing mechanical repairs, maintenance, and inspections on City vehicles to include, but not limited to light, heavy duty, and off-road equipment.

  • Performing general inspections on vehicles and equipment and documenting discrepancies
  • Repairing and replacing vehicle parts such as engines, alternators, carburetors, batteries, tires, brakes, pumps, transmissions, gas tanks, headlights, wipers, fuel systems, suspensions, and other similar equipment
  • Performing routine preventive maintenance on vehicles such as oil changes, filter changes and lubrication, and other routine maintenance
  • Assisting in the training and mentoring of junior technicians in proper diagnosing and repair techniques
  • Making service calls and repairs to vehicles and equipment in the field
  • Consulting technical reference documentation such as manufacturer and parts manuals for technical information necessary for repairs
  • Preparing files, maintaining work logs and maintenance sheets
  • Conducting state inspections and preventive maintenance inspections
  • Logging time and information into computer database on a daily basis
  • Repairing and troubleshooting hydraulic systems
  • Other related duties as assigned

MINIMUM TRAINING AND

EXPERIENCE:

  • High school diploma or GED
  • Four (4) years of automotive maintenance experience related to assignment
  • An equivalent combination of training and experience (as approved by the department) may be used to meet the minimum qualifications of the classification

Preferred Qualifications:

  • Six (6) months or more of heavy duty and off-road equipment maintenance repairs
  • Two (2) years or more of proven professional light duty repairs
  • Ideal candidate must have full mechanical tool set
  • Ability to obtain a Virginia State Inspection License within six (6) months of hire

LICENSING, CERTIFICATIONS, and/or OTHER SPECIAL REQUIREMENTS:

  • Required to have a valid driver's license with a satisfactory driving record and a valid Commonwealth of Virginia driver's license within 30 days of hire
  • Required to have a valid Commonwealth of Virginia commercial driver's license with a satisfactory driving record within six (6) months of hire (class

    B)
  • Required to have a Virginia Motor Vehicle Inspection License or the ability to obtain this license within one year of hire
